242. Deputy Peter Burke asked the Minister for Transport, Tourism and Sport his plans to make it compulsory for walkers to wear high visibility vests when walking at times of reduced visibility such as during bad weather and in the evenings and night-time due to the danger they cause to themselves and motorists; the steps his Department is taking to encourage the use of high visibility vests;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[45125/17]
